Stefan H.: C++ unbekannter fehler mit static const char...

Beitrag lesen

guten abend,

in einer klasse führe ich folgende deklaration durch:

...
      private:
              static const int menutopics=4;
              static const int menulen=41;
              static const char menupoint[menutopics][menulen]={"Neue Tabelle ertsellen","Vorhandene Tabelle anzeigen","Vorhandene Tabelle bearbeiten/loeschen","Programm beenden"};
...

wenn ich das programm dann ohne benutzung von menupoint kompiliere, bekomme ich keinen fehler, jedoch folgender aufruf in einer methode des selben objekts:

...
cout << menupoint[1];
...

verursacht folgenden fehler mit dev-c++ version 4 (im "Linker"):
... undefined reference to '*Klassenname*::menupoint'

vielen dank für konstruktive kritik